Crawlspace water cleanup services involve the removal of excess moisture, standing water, and accumulated dampness from beneath a property. This process typically includes extracting water using specialized equipment, thoroughly drying the area to prevent residual moisture, and addressing any sources of water intrusion such as leaks or poor drainage. The goal is to restore the crawlspace to a dry, stable condition that helps prevent further issues like mold growth, wood rot, and structural damage. Proper cleanup can also involve cleaning and sanitizing the area to eliminate potential health hazards associated with moisture and mold.
These services are essential for resolving problems caused by water intrusion in crawlspaces, which often result from plumbing leaks, heavy rainfall, or groundwater seepage. Excess moisture in this area can lead to the development of mold and mildew, which pose health risks and can deteriorate building materials over time. Additionally, standing water can attract pests such as termites and rodents, further compromising the integrity of the property. By removing water and moisture, crawlspace water cleanup helps mitigate these issues and preserves the property's structural stability.

Cost of Water Cleanup - The typical cost for crawlspace water cleanup services ranges from $500 to $2,500, depending on the extent of water damage and the size of the area. For example, minor water removal may be closer to $500, while extensive flooding could reach $2,500 or more.
Labor and Equipment Fees - Labor costs for professional crawlspace water cleanup generally fall between $50 and $150 per hour. Additional charges may include equipment rentals such as pumps and dehumidifiers, which can add several hundred dollars to the total.
Additional Restoration Costs - Restoring a crawlspace after water damage, including mold remediation and insulation replacement, can add $1,000 to $4,000 or more. The final expense varies based on the severity of damage and necessary repairs.
Factors Influencing Cost - Costs vary depending on the severity of the water intrusion, the size of the crawlspace, and the level of contamination. Local pros can provide estimates tailored to specific situations in Bayonne, NJ and nearby areas.

What causes water in a crawlspace? Water can enter crawlspaces due to heavy rainfall, poor drainage, plumbing leaks, or high groundwater levels.
How do professionals remove water from a crawlspace? Service providers typically use pumps, wet vacuums, and drying equipment to extract water and reduce moisture levels.
Is it necessary to dry out a crawlspace after flooding? Yes, thorough drying is essential to prevent mold growth, wood damage, and further structural issues.
Can water damage in a crawlspace lead to mold? Water intrusion creates ideal conditions for mold growth if not properly dried and treated.
How can water issues in a crawlspace be prevented? Proper drainage, sealing vents, and installing vapor barriers can help reduce the risk of water intrusion.
